order Primates (noun) Omomyid group (noun)
an animal order including lemurs and tarsiers and monkeys and apes and human beings extinct tiny nocturnal lower primates that fed on fruit and insects; abundant in North America and Europe 30 to 50 million years ago; probably gave rise to the tarsiers; some authorities consider them ancestral to anthropoids but others consider them only cousins
